The Psychology Behind the Combination

The synergy between coloring and song lyrics is rooted in cognitive psychology. Coloring within defined spaces promotes relaxation and reduces anxiety, a state often referred to as "flow." When paired with song lyrics, this activity moves beyond simple relaxation into active comprehension. Children are prompted to interpret metaphors and emotions, translating auditory information into visual representation, which reinforces memory and emotional intelligence.
Educational Applications in Modern Classrooms

Educators have discovered that coloring book song lyrics serve as powerful pedagogical tools. They bridge the gap between auditory learning and kinesthetic activity, catering to different learning styles—auditory, visual, and tactile. By coloring while listening to a song, students can better identify rhyming schemes, syllable stress, and narrative structure, effectively turning a music lesson into a multi-s literacy exercise.
Lyric Analysis and Vocabulary Building

These coloring sheets often feature key verses or chorus lines printed alongside the illustrations. This allows students to contextualize new vocabulary within a memorable tune. Seeing the words while coloring the imagery associated with them creates dual-coding in the brain, making it easier to recall the language structure and meaning long after the song has finished playing.
Design Elements and Artistic Expression
The visual component of these coloring books is meticulously designed to complement the music. Artists often use line weight and negative space to reflect the tempo and mood of the song. A fast-paced rock anthem might feature intricate, jagged patterns for energy, while a lullaby would utilize smooth, flowing shapes to encourage calm. This visual translation of audio cues helps children develop a deeper appreciation for artistic composition.

Digital Integration and Accessibility
In the digital age, coloring book song lyrics have evolved beyond the physical page. Many apps and websites now offer interactive versions where children can color on a tablet while the track plays. These platforms often include additional features like color-coding lyrics or highlighting words as they are sung, providing a guided experience that enhances both musical ear training and artistic skill.
Therapeutic Uses and Mindfulness

Beyond education, coloring book song lyrics are widely used in therapeutic settings. Music therapists utilize these pages to help patients process emotions. The combination of repetitive coloring motion and familiar song lyrics provides a grounding effect, helping individuals manage stress or trauma. The lyrics offer a narrative framework, while the coloring provides a somatic outlet for expression.
